In the bustling atmosphere of a New York sports arena, the excitement quickly turns to chaos when a man's lifeless body is discovered, turning an exhilarating event into a chilling mystery. With the spotlight suddenly flickering on crime instead of athletes, the stage is set for a gripping investigation. As whispers of intrigue fill the air, Ellery Queen dives deep into the tangled web of motives and secrets that surround the victim.
Queen skillfully weaves a tale that combines the thrill of a sports spectacle with the dark shadows of betrayal. Characters are vividly portrayed, each bringing their own backstory and potential motive to the forefront, making every twist and turn even more unpredictable. Readers will find themselves piecing together clues alongside Queen, who invites them to solve the puzzle of this shocking murder.
Amidst the drama, there's an almost palpable tension, as the stakes rise and everyone becomes a suspect. It’s a rollercoaster ride of deduction and revelation that will keep mystery lovers on the edge of their seats. The vibrant backdrop of the sports world contrasts sharply with the dark undercurrents of the crime, making for an unforgettable read.
